AGGREGATES MANAGER April 2015 14 J ournalists attending an Intermat pre- show event got a sneak peek at many of the products to be featured at the show, which will be held April 20-25, in Paris, France. Intermat is one of a trio of inter- national construction equipment shows held on a rotating basis, along with Las Vegas-based ConExpo-Con/Agg and Munich, Germany-based Bauma. The show is expected to draw 1,300 exhibitors from around the world and approxi- mately 200,000 attendees. The show will mark the fi rst appearance of the newest company to join the Wirtgen Group: Benninghoven. Now part of Wirtgen Group's Materials Technologies sector — which is also home to the Kleemann brand — the company specializes in the manufacture of asphalt plants. Wirtgen says the company now "comprises fi ve cutting-edge product brands, offering one-stop integrated solutions that encompass all process steps from rock process- ing and asphalt mixing to paving, compaction, and rehabilitation of all kinds of roadways." Also under new ownership is Terex Trucks, which makes its fi rst international appearance since coming under ownership by Volvo CE. "As a standalone company, but with the resources and expertise of a global leader in the construc- tion industry, Terex Trucks is now stronger to- gether as part of Volvo Construction Equipment," says Paul Douglas, Terex Trucks managing direc- tor. The company will showcase the TA300 and TA400 articulated dump trucks, which debuted in North America last summer, as well as the previously released TR60 rigid dump truck.
